Introduction to Light and Shadow Play
Light and Shadow Play is an open-ended exploration of the art and science of light. Children investigate big ideas - like cause and effect - by playfully rear- ranging physical materials in front of a light source and observing the lights and shadows produced. We encourage you to use everyday objects as tools for creativity and inquiry!

Exploring Light Boxes
Build your own light box and explore how different objects, shapes, and materials create unique shadows. Notice what happens to the light when it shines an object, how depth can change the size and shape of your shadows, shadow movement, and more! Adaptable for all ages.
